We are looking for a Subsea Mechanical Design Engineer with experience in subsea connectors, high-reliability mechanical systems. You will design and develop high-performance mechanical solutions for subsea and offshore applications, working closely with multidisciplinary engineering, manufacturing, quality, and project teams.
Key Responsibilities
Design and develop subsea electrical and optical connectors, pressure housings, and sealing systems using 3D CAD.
Produce detailed 3D models, 2D drawings, BOMs, and technical documentation.
Perform and interpret FEA, mechanical, thermal, and pressure analysis.
Select suitable materials for high-pressure, high-temperature and subsea environments, including corrosion-resistant materials.
Support prototype, pressure, qualification, and integrity testing.
Ensure designs meet relevant API, ISO, ASME, IEC and IEEE standards.
Lead or support design reviews, RCA, FMEA, DFMEA, PFMEA, and engineering change activities.
Work with electrical, controls, manufacturing, quality, procurement, and installation teams.
Skills and Experience
Bachelor or Master degree in Mechanical Engineering or a related discipline.
Four relevant mechanical engineering experience, ideally in subsea, offshore, oil and gas, marine, aerospace, defence, or other high-reliability environments.
Strong experience with 3D CAD and 2D engineering drawings.
Experience with FEA and simulation tools.
Understanding of pressure-rated designs, sealing systems, materials, and corrosion.
Experience with subsea equipment such as connectors, umbilicals, jumpers, manifolds or subsea trees is highly desirable.
Strong analytical, problem-solving, communication, and teamwork skills.....Read more...

The apprentice will receive a detailed plan which works alongside their college course
This plan will incorporate most areas of the business so that they can get a good understanding of the whole process from quotation to shipping the completed product
They will spend a specified period of time in each area where they will have a dedicated mentor, monthly reviews and final assessments in line with what they are learning at college
Areas covered include, sales, customer account management, manufacturing engineering, CNC machining, milling, turning and grinding, quality inspection and dispatch
Training:Engineering Manufacturing Technician Level 4.
You will attend Solihull College & University Centre (Woodlands Campus) one day a week during term time. You will study a HNC in Mechatronics whilst at college and be visited by the allocates assessor to assist you build a portfolio of evidence to meet the Knowledge, Skills and Behaviour listed in the apprenticeship standard.
At the end of the learning, you will complete some End Point Assessments (EPA), which are independently assessed by EAL. Training Outcome:Long term career progression could be a supervisory position in production, a manufacturing engineer, a quality engineer, or business development.
